Challenges in Accurate Blood Pressure Measurement in Clinical Practice

This chapter explores the difficulties in obtaining accurate blood pressure readings in clinical environments, focusing on factors that can lead to measurement errors. It also compares traditional office measurements with 24-hour ambulatory monitoring, highlighting the latter's advantages in tracking blood pressure over extended periods.
